Mens virtual fashion shows have taken full swing and just to highlight on a few favourites, the latest collections so far have a laid back tailored and cosy approach. Lockdown remains for most of the world and these collections have taken note, giving men inspiration on what they can wear, how to wear it and how remain on trend effortlessly.
Sunday (17th Jan) we saw the latest Prada Mens Fall 2021 show. With Raf Simons continuing as the co-creative director, it had his signature minimalist laidback soft tailoring all over it mixing it up with Prada’s out-there luxe vibe. This collection saw relaxed tailoring mixed with colour block retro, oversized jackets and coats taking notes from the 60s “cool kids” vibe. Mix that with a street style twist, down to the blunt haircut styles and the psychedelic knitwear. With rolled up sleeves to expose bright contrasting patterns to intricate details like the mini zip pouches on the leather gloves and on the arms of the oversized bomber jackets.

Fendi played around with a mixture of structured knitwear and tailored quilting. Playing around with neutrals, bright colours and textures this collection took structuring to a cosy zone with soft looking shearling and pyjama style coats. Elements of fun with colourful embroidery and brightly coloured accessories. Think formalwear for a luxury homebody, stay at home chić for men especially with the full outfit of quilted dressing gown style coats and trousers, cropped sleeveless knitted pullovers to chunky roll necks and button up scarfs with pockets.

Ermenegildo Zenga gave us the ultimate chill vibe collection. Lots of tailored neutrals, oversized/loose fitting outfits that work for any style and motive. With womenswear added into this collection, even their outfits were a nod to the androgynous style with oversized suits, matching co-ords, smart trousers and wrap coats. Each outfit was either styled with the same colour put together or dressed in a tonal way to playing with the layering effect.
